I have conflicted feelings about this movie. The story is based on an overweight singer who opts for plastic surgery because she was not treated kindly by the music industry and the general population. She believes her luck will turn around once she has a full body surgery and an identity change. In the beginning, her career and social life is changed for the better. She has men drooling over her and multiple record deal offers. The story then takes a twist, her life begins to crumble because people start to discover the truth behind her perfect face and body. The movie is a light comedy about the superficial world of Korean entertainment. I liked the movie but at the same time I felt this movie sent the wrong message too. It gives the audience the impression that Korea society highly values looks and image.
I would incorporate clips of this video in was "Past Meets Present" project. It gives students a different perspective on beauty and a comparison of what is considered beautiful in Asia and America.
